telegram call stuck at exchanging encryption keys

"Messages and media in Telegram are only client-server encrypted and stored on the servers by default. Start here for a quick overview of the site, Detailed answers to any questions you might have, Discuss the workings and policies of this site. (we might need to modify our collection of debug information as this section of the settings doesn't appear in there so I couldn't just look at it, even though you did well by including it ), @Alphrag This fixed it! The algorithm also allows for the circumstance where if person A deletes the messages in a chat, then the messages will also be deleted from person Bs device. and our known only to the parties involved in the exchange. Steps to reproduce 1) Go to Settings -> Chat Settings 2) Set the "Classic" theme and select a different accent color from, If you open these stickers in the Telegram app (it works on both Android 11 and Windows 10), the CPU and RAM load reaches 100%. You are describing the telegram (not-end-to-end) encrypted chats. Drag the slider to the right, and your iPhone will turn off. One can retrieve audio, video messages, shared locations, and files even after the self-destruct feature works on both devices. It gets stuck at this stage (exchanging encryption keys) and then finally says "failed to connect"., Font of some non-latin character sets appear specially small, Steps to reproduce 1. Heres another handy tip: Telegram allows multiple secret chats with the same person. For a slightly more user-friendly explanation of the above see: How are calls authenticated? If the check fails, the packet must be discarded. Learn more about Stack Overflow the company, and our products. Both parties A (the Caller) and B (the Callee) transform the voice information into a sequence of small chunks or packets, not more than 1 kilobyte each. Copyright 2023 AO Kaspersky Lab. Surly Straggler vs. other types of steel frames. How can I check before my flight that the cloud separation requirements in VFR flight rules are met? What am I doing wrong here in the PlotLegends specification? Party A will generate a shared key with B -- or whoever pretends to be B -- without having a second chance to change its exponent a depending on the value g_b received from the other side; and the impostor will not have a chance to adapt his value of b depending on g_a, because it has to commit to a value of g_b before learning g_a. Voice/video messages work without any issues. The Web version and Windows app do not support secret chats; they cannot ensure secure storage of chats on the device. Take a look at the Whisper Systems Blog Post and the MPOTR Whitepaper: the message hasn't received any reaction yet), the MTProto sends to all bots in the group an update that the message has been edited., The double speed of the voice message distorts the voice and the purity of the message from the desktop version of telegrams, everything works well from the phone (example of the desktop and phone versions, When using Telegram, a window with emoji constantly pops up. You can do this by tapping the pen icon on the lower right side of . Only after the message is opened in the app are the attachments downloaded and then deleted after the timer. It is of paramount importance to accept each update only once for each instance of the key generation protocol, discarding any duplicates or alternative versions of already received and processed messages (updates). Each decrypted_body is unique because no two seq numbers of the first message can be the same. Can't hear last people entering voice chat if voice chat has more than 5 people. msg_key_large = SHA256 (substr(key, 88+x, 32) + decrypted_body); sha256_a = SHA256 (msg_key + substr (key, x, 36)); sha256_b = SHA256 (substr (key, 40+x, 36) + msg_key); aes_key = substr (sha256_a, 0, 8) + substr (sha256_b, 8, 16) + substr (sha256_a, 24, 8); aes_iv = substr (sha256_b, 0, 4) + substr (sha256_a, 8, 8) + substr (sha256_b, 24, 4); encrypted_body = AES_CTR (decrypted_body, aes_key, aes_iv), A->B : (generates a and) sends g_a := g^a, B->A : (generates b and true key (g_a)^b, then) sends g_b := g^b, A->B : (generates a and) sends g_a_hash := hash(g^a), B->A : (stores g_a_hash, generates b and) sends g_b := g^b, A->B : (computes key (g_b)^a, then) sends g_a := g^a, B : checks hash(g_a) == g_a_hash, then computes key (g_a)^b. At first, Bob uses Alice's public key to encrypt the message and converts the . Chat history is not showing for a user in Group after Enabled and rejoin the group. The specifics of the protocol guarantee that comparing four emoticons out of a set of 333 is sufficient to prevent eavesdropping (MiTM attack on DH) with a probability of 0.9999999999. telegram exchanging encryption keys stuckpatricia caroline swanson obituary 03/06/2022 / governor's award high school / en ballarat restaurants broadsheet / por / governor's award high school / en ballarat restaurants broadsheet / por Hi, this can be related to the WebRTC IP handling policy. Mutually exclusive execution using std::atomic? After the secure end-to-end connection has been established, we generate a picture that visualizes the encryption key for your chat. Make you sure understand that Telegram has the decryption keys to any of your data that you store on its cloudthis is no different to the encryption issues with Apple and Google cloud backups . Telegrams history is also inconsistent concerning bounties and disclosure. https://whispersystems.org/blog/private-groups/ How is an ETF fee calculated in a trade that ends in less than a year? Notice the, @ mention in a group reveals the name set for a contact, When @-user-mentioning in a group, the user mention link uses the text set for a contact, but not the public name set by that user. Disable night mode from the top, General, Tip, Android, iOS, Android X, macOS. However, bug bounties that require permanent silence about a vulnerability do not help the broader community to improve their security practices and can serve to raise questions about what exactly the bug bounty is compensating the individual for reporting a vulnerability to the bounty payer or their silence to the broader community. No screenshots or screen recordings are necessary. Access our best apps, features and technologies under just one account. For a slightly more user-friendly explanation of the above see: How are calls authenticated? However, as we know from experience, policies can change. Does ZnSO4 + H2 at high pressure reverses to Zn + H2SO4? ersilia de chiara primo appuntamento vaso fermentazione terracotta telegram call stuck at exchanging encryption keys. Telegram Messenger is a globally accessible freemium, cross-platform, encrypted, cloud-based and centralized instant messaging (IM) service. If some impostor is pretending to be either A or B and tries to perform a Man-in-the-Middle Attack on this Diffie--Hellman key exchange, the above still holds. Browse other questions tagged, Start here for a quick overview of the site, Detailed answers to any questions you might have, Discuss the workings and policies of this site. Using Diffie-Hellman Key Exchange. Are Telegram secret chats secure assuming MTProto isn't? Private Key Encryption. What sort of strategies would a medieval military use against a fantasy giant? By clicking Post Your Answer, you agree to our terms of service, privacy policy and cookie policy. To do this, click on Remote desktop Users as shown below and. To create a secret chat, you need to open the profile of your chat partner, tap or click the three-dot button (sometimes called More, sometimes not), and select Start Secret Chat. How to tell which packages are held back due to phased updates. A few simple tips will reduce the chances of your company becoming the next victim. At this point, B commits to a specific value of g_b without knowing g_a. pushing its user base over the 500 million mark, Kaspersky Transatlantic Cable podcast, episode 182, Why you should set up secure DNS and how, How to avoid online recruitment scams in 2023. Diffie-Hellman key exchange is used all over the place as a means of agreeing on a cryptographic key. Steps to reproduce. It seems the call is stuck between the exchange of encryption process. Moreover, the contents of secret chats are not stored on Telegrams servers. You are describing the telegram (not-end-to-end) encrypted chats. While were at it, lets take a moment to configure security and privacy in the app. E2E encryption. See this document for details on encryption used in voice calls in app versions released before August 14, 2020. Encrypted data are prepended by the 128-bit msg_key (usual for MTProto); before that, either the 128-bit voice_call_id (if P2P is used) or the peer_tag (if reflectors are used) is prepended. Click the Settings button in the lower right corner of the screen and select Privacy and Security. Both parties in a conversation have full control over what does and what doesn't belong to their online identity. B has to choose its value of b and g_b without knowing the true value of g_a, so that it cannot try different values of b to force the final key (g_a)^b to have any specific properties (such as fixed lower 32 bits of SHA256(key)). Telegram has taken a beating over the years due to doubts about its security model. Privacy Policy. Would you please give a thorough explanation? Logically this would not be possible if the chats are end-to-end encrypted. Telegram is all about privacy and security, and it isn't beholden to larger companies like Facebook. The first step is to make sure no one can read your chats if you accidentally leave your device unlocked and unattended. In essence, that means submitting a request to remove your account completely, after which you will have to wait seven days. Telegram Visibility Into Secret Chat VS Plaintext. Unlike Telegram, they encrypt all chats by default and have a bunch of extra privacy options. Received an attractive job offer from a stranger? This document describes encryption in voice calls as implemented in Telegram apps with versions < 7.0. Something odd is happening with Windows Update trying to install drivers every single time I click the "search updates" button. Yes, of course. Encryption of voice data. Device info Telegram Desktop 4.3, GE MS-17K3, Linux, Unknown people appear in the contact list, If you have contacts in your Telegram account which you don't recognize, you have most likely logged in on another person's phone and uploaded their contacts to your account by accident. At this point, B commits to a specific value of g_b without knowing g_a. Web Telegram Online unofficial version 1.4.3.43. Are Multi device usage and bots in Telegram an excuse for only ssl encryption? Steps to reproduce 1. keyboard clicking), and doesn't light up the mic visually, but it still sends the sound to other participants in a group voice chat. Essentially, it stores all of . Heres another handy tip: Telegram allows multiple secret chats with the same person. Post a quize Device info Telegram, Verification code does not arrive when using SMS, When I try to register a new account or log into an already existing account from any desktop app or web app no SMS with the code is recieved. Create a quiz 2. Press and hold the Side button + the Volume down button, until the Power off slider appears. Create and save file with the following name on your computer: "2021, Accent color not respected in classic theme after reopening app, The accent color set to the "Classic" theme is not applied when opening the app. Telegram encryption is based on 2048-bit RSA encryption, 256-bit symmetric AES encryption, and Diffie-Hellman secure key exchange. 1. The above tips should be enough for most users, but here are a few more for the extra cautious: Keep in mind that even the most secure messenger is defenseless if someone gains access to your device, either physically or remotely. Go to any chat/channel/whatever that has posts with pictures, videos, etc. - Select "Start Secret Chat". There is an abnormal splitting of image groups on specific channels. Why is there a voltage on my HDMI and coaxial cables. If your device supports fingerprint or face recognition, you can enable the option here. The one exception is if the other person is using the macOS app; in that case you wont get a notification. Party A will generate a shared key with B -- or whoever pretends to be B -- without having a second chance to change its exponent a depending on the value g_b received from the other side; and the impostor will not have a chance to adapt his value of b depending on g_a, because it has to commit to a value of g_b before learning g_a. We recommend studying the linked article before proceeding. Telegram "Secret" Chats are end-to-end encrypted using an own protocol called MTProto, "Normal" Chats and Group-Chats on the other side are not end-to-end encrypted, allowing users to use multiple devices for the same chat and download chatlogs on multiple devices too. Note that this happens both on pc and ipad and on a phone using cellular connect - so it doesn't appear to be platform specific nor have anything to do with a firewall. After a few seconds, Telegram freezes and crashes. Threema vulnerabilities, and which instant messenger has the best protection? Telegram calls chats with end-to-end encryption enabled Secret chats. Search Telegram, and Open it. Which protocols exist for end-to-end encrypted group chat? Any help would be highly appreciated. If only old messages need to be re-sent, an empty message with a new unique seq is added to the packet first. Gunakan Telegram Desktop. But end-to-end encrypted chats look almost identical to regular ones. Bob sends a media message to Alice (again, whether voice recordings, video messages, images, or location sharing). UNIX is a registered trademark of The Open Group. Your gateway to all our best protection. Most notably, it forms the basis of key exchange when you connect to a website via https. Steps, I have problem with Telegram Bot API. telegram exchanging encryption keys stuckjogging in the park logic grid answer key. Version of Telegram Desktop. Chat history is not showing for a user in Group after Enabled and rejoin the group. 36. r/Windows10. Scenario 1: Audio, Video, Attachments, Shared Location leaks even after self-destructing on both devices. Stack Exchange network consists of 181 Q&A communities including Stack Overflow, the largest, most trusted online community for developers to learn, share their knowledge, and build their careers. by | Jun 10, 2022 | homes for sale in sterett creek warsaw, mo | flowers and champagne delivery miami | Jun 10, 2022 | homes for sale in sterett creek warsaw, mo | flowers and champagne delivery miami AWS KMS is a secure and resilient service that uses FIPS 140-2 validated hardware security modules to protect your keys. All; Key; . Bug bounties are a welcome reward for individual researchers providing what amounts to a security audit that results in a better product and a more secure user base. Copyright 2023 AO Kaspersky Lab. How Intuit democratizes AI development across teams through reusability. please see below screenshot for your reference. When connecting to a group voice chat/voice call/video call, it is not possible to hear anyone and other participants are unable to hear you. Cloud chat data is stored in multiple data centers around the globe that are controlled by different . To use Telegram's end-to-end encryption, you have to start a secret chat by tapping the person's name, the "More" or menu button, and "Start Secret Chat.". IRM is an encryption solution that also applies usage restrictions to email messages. Please check the box to let us know you're human. Cookie Notice Regardless, Bob will not know whether Alice has read the message, and Alice will retain a permanent copy of the media. It helps prevent sensitive information from being printed, forwarded, or copied by unauthorized people. Steps to reproduce When using the application, the, Download speed for videos is low even with Premium Steps to reproduce 1. Try to drag & drop any of grouped files Current result It doesn't matter which file you drag. This model can be extended using an additional feature included with the Secret-Chats called Self-Destruct Chats. telegram call stuck at exchanging encryption keysmappa concettuale inquinamento del suolo MANHALNET COMPANY . Telegram allows you to use different clients with the same account at the same time, e.g. My distro is MX-Linux 21 KDE. Its best to keep this feature enabled it has many advantages. Answer (1 of 2): This is from the Wikipedia page: Telegram (software) - Wikipedia I suggest you read the rest of the Wikipedia page and references if you want more detail. The findings are focused only on Secret-Chat with Self-Destruct Chat settings; below is the POC video: The bug is present in macOS Telegram version 7.5. Update the question so it can be answered with facts and citations by editing this post. The Telegram Voice and Video Call Library uses an optimized version of MTProto 2.0 to send and receive packets, consisting of one or more end-to-end encrypted messages of various types (ice candidates list, video formats, remote video status, audio stream data, video stream data, message ack or empty).

Wisconsin Dells Basketball Tournament 2022, Lomboy Leaves Smoking Benefits, Articles T

telegram call stuck at exchanging encryption keyshope elizabeth may wigand

No comments yet.

RSS feed for comments on this post. why did shannon from mojo in the morning get divorcedURL

telegram call stuck at exchanging encryption keys